Van kahvaltısı is the city’s famous breakfast spread with otlu peynir, murtuğa, kavut, honey and more, reflecting Van’s rich pastoral food culture.
Otlu peynir is Van’s herb-packed white cheese, traditionally made with local wild herbs and sheep’s milk, and is central to the region’s breakfast table.
Murtuğa is a traditional Van breakfast dish of flour cooked in butter with eggs, simple but iconic in local homes and breakfast salons.

Van is budget-friendly for travellers. Hotels, local meals and minibuses usually cost less than in Istanbul and many other Turkish city breaks.
Service may be included, but 5-10% is usual in restaurants. Round up in cafés. For taxis, round up the fare or add a small tip if helpful.
